1990 Speedway World Team Cup

The 1990 Speedway World Team Cup was the 31st edition of the FIM Speedway World Team Cup to determine the team world champions.[1][2]

The final was staged at Svítkov Stadion, Pardubice, Czechoslovakia and the United States won their second title.[3][4]
